BOOGIE

Created on 04/12/2005
Latest update on 04/07/2023

Artist: Snooky Pryor
Author: Snooky Pryor/Moody Jones
Label: Planet
Year: 1947

With Moody Jones on boogie guitar, with the standard boogie lyric line: "I was walking down the street, I heard the boogie around the corner and I had to boogie too". Reissued on Frémeaux comp Chicago Blues 1940-1947.

Covers:

1952:

Little Walter [as Juke n°1 R&B; with the rest of the Muddy Waters band, cut during studio spare time; it's the nameless riff they played at the end of every live set and since it featured harmonica up front, Walter got it]

Juke of course was covered many times, but that's not the point in The Originals. Otherwise it'd be called The Covers.
